Fervo Energy Co. (FRVO.US) released its first quarterly financial results on Monday, covering the period ending March 31, 2026, which fell short of analyst expectations for both revenue and earnings per share. In a separate development, the geothermal energy developer announced a collaboration with NVIDIA Corp. (NVDA.US) and the U.S. Department of Energy's Pacific Northwest National Laboratory (PNNL) to develop a next-generation digital twin platform for enhanced geothermal systems (EGS), named "EGS-Twin." The company's shares were up 8.5% in pre-market trading on Monday.
The reported first-quarter results showed a Non-GAAP loss per share of $3.72, significantly worse than the anticipated loss of $0.07. Revenue came in at $61,000, approximately 87.5% below the consensus estimate of $489,600. The minimal revenue figure reflects the company's early-stage commercial operations, as it recorded no revenue in the same period a year ago. The substantial earnings miss was primarily attributed to significant capital expenditures and operating costs required to advance the development of its Cape Station project.
Strategic Collaboration Announcement
The company highlighted its newly formed partnership with NVIDIA and PNNL. According to the parties involved, the "EGS-Twin" platform aims to integrate real-time field data with physics-based modeling and AI-driven predictions to provide deep insights into subsurface geological behavior and operational performance. Under the collaboration framework, PNNL researchers will utilize field data collected by Fervo to train AI models on NVIDIA's infrastructure. The trained models will then be integrated into the NVIDIA Omniverse library, assisting geothermal operators in more rapidly identifying and responding to subsurface changes, optimizing power generation efficiency, and improving the scalability of enhanced geothermal systems. PNNL will also employ high-performance computing resources, including U.S. Department of Energy supercomputers, to develop workflows and data pipelines for running large-scale simulations. The project team will train the digital twin using field data from Fervo's project sites in Nevada and Utah, with the platform slated for operational deployment in 2029.
In a joint statement, the collaborators stated, "This partnership aims to support the deployment of 24/7 carbon-free electricity to meet the world's growing energy demands, representing a significant step in integrating AI and advanced computing into the clean energy sector."
Financial and Operational Context
The company completed a $2.2 billion initial public offering (IPO) on the Nasdaq in May 2026, issuing 80.5 million shares at $27.00 per share. The offering size was significantly increased, and the pricing exceeded the revised range due to strong investor demand.
While management has not provided formal financial guidance for the remainder of 2026, a capital expenditure forecast of approximately $1.2 billion through the first quarter of 2027 indicates the company is actively investing to bring projects online. Analyst consensus currently projects full-year 2026 sales of $7.1 million, with second-quarter sales estimated at $453,726. A key milestone for revenue growth is the anticipated first power delivery from Phase 1 of the Cape Station project in the fourth quarter of 2026.
Although the reported earnings fell far short of expectations, analysts may adjust near-term estimates downward given this is the company's first quarterly report as a public entity and revenue recognition remains minimal before commercial operations commence. The focus is likely to shift toward the anticipated capacity ramp-up in 2027-2028.
